5. GCWR (Gross Mixed Weight Score)

GCWR represents the utmost allowable mixed weight of the GMC Sierra 1500, its passengers, cargo, and the trailer being towed. This score is a essential think about figuring out protected towing limits and performs a vital function in understanding a Sierra 1500’s true towing capability. Exceeding the GCWR can result in harmful dealing with traits, elevated pressure on car elements, and potential brake failure. A Sierra 1500’s listed most towing capability have to be thought-about along side its GCWR to make sure protected operation. For instance, even when a particular Sierra 1500 configuration boasts a 12,000-pound towing capability, the precise protected towing weight may be decrease relying on the truck’s GCWR, passenger weight, and cargo weight. Calculating the mixed weight of all elementstruck, passengers, cargo, and traileris important and will by no means exceed the GCWR.

Contemplate a state of affairs the place a Sierra 1500 has a GCWR of 18,000 kilos and a curb weight of 6,000 kilos. With passengers and cargo including 1,000 kilos, the remaining weight allowance for the trailer and its contents is 11,000 kilos (18,000 – 6,000 – 1,000 = 11,000). This illustrates how GCWR, curb weight, and payload instantly impression the protected towing restrict. Trying to tow a 12,000-pound trailer on this state of affairs would exceed the GCWR, putting undue stress on the car and doubtlessly creating hazardous driving circumstances. Due to this fact, understanding GCWR is paramount for protected and accountable towing.

6. Payload Capability

Payload capability instantly impacts a GMC Sierra 1500’s efficient towing capability. Payload refers back to the most weight of passengers and cargo that the truck can safely carry. This weight, mixed with the tongue weight of the trailer (the downward power exerted by the trailer tongue on the hitch), subtracts from the truck’s obtainable payload capability. Exceeding the payload capability, even whereas staying inside the GCWR, negatively impacts dealing with, braking, and total security. Contemplate a Sierra 1500 with a 2,000-pound payload capability. If passengers and cargo already occupy 500 kilos, and the trailer’s tongue weight is 200 kilos, just one,300 kilos stay for added cargo inside the truck mattress. Loading past this restrict compromises the truck’s stability and dealing with, particularly throughout towing. Due to this fact, understanding payload capability is simply as essential as realizing the utmost towing capability when figuring out how a lot a GMC Sierra 1500 can realistically tow.

8. Tongue Weight

Tongue weight, the downward power exerted by a trailer’s tongue on the hitch, is a essential issue influencing a GMC Sierra 1500’s towing stability and security, and subsequently, its efficient towing capability. Correct tongue weight distribution is crucial for sustaining management and stopping trailer sway or fishtailing. Usually, tongue weight ought to be between 10% and 15% of the full trailer weight. Too little tongue weight could cause the trailer to sway uncontrollably, whereas extreme tongue weight can overload the truck’s rear suspension, affecting steering and braking. For instance, a 5,000-pound trailer ideally requires a tongue weight between 500 and 750 kilos. Distributing cargo inside the trailer to attain this stability is essential for protected towing.

Contemplate a state of affairs the place a ship trailer is wrongly loaded, with a lot of the weight concentrated on the rear of the boat. This reduces tongue weight, doubtlessly inflicting the trailer to sway forwards and backwards, particularly at increased speeds or in windy circumstances. Conversely, if extreme weight is positioned on the entrance of the trailer, the elevated tongue weight can overload the truck’s rear suspension, inflicting the headlights to level upwards and lowering steering responsiveness. Each eventualities compromise stability and security, underscoring the significance of correct tongue weight distribution.
